Since the reform and opening up,the rapid progress of urbanization in China has caused many farmers to lose the land for their livelihood.Under the function of strong social mechanism,they are passive or active from the traditional agricultural mode of production and life groups gradually stripped off.They adapt to and integrate into the more unfamiliar city life.However,due to the imperfect social system that it supports,the bias of the mass media reports and the accumulation of social networks and social memories of the landless peasants all make it impossible for the landless peasants to adapt to new urban life and citizenship.This phenomenon in the forefront of urbanization-village in the city is particularly obvious.Therefore,this paper makes a case study of Xiao,a special group of indigenous people in the village,based on the diachronic description of the village life changes in Baliqiao village of Jinan city.Through the diachronic investigation of the communication activities between this group and its surrounding groups under the changing environment of villages,we know that the indigenous people in villages represented by Xiao.That is,the life logic of landless peasants and the change of social support network,and then explore the identity of landless peasants.This paper is divided into five parts:the introduction mainly discusses the origin and significance of the topic,and summarizes the research on the changes of urban villages and the identity of landless peasants,and points out the research methods of this study.The first chapter introduces the general situation of Jinan's urban development in recent 100 years,on the basis of which the village context of Baliqiao village is analyzed.That is,the formation and evolution of villages,external forms,location conditions and residential groups are described and analyzed.The second chapter takes time as the development context,longitudinally describing the changes in the community after the liberation of Baliqiao village and explaining the background of the evolution of the social interaction activities of the landless groups.The third chapter makes a case study on the Xiao group of the aborigines in Baliqiao village,and on the basis of explaining the context of the village of Erqilou in his hometown,makes an intergenerational analysis on the process and reasons of the migration to Baliqiao village.The fourth chapter discusses the Xiao and internal and external groups,namely with their hometown Erqilou people,Baliqiao village Xiao and other family names,later into the Baliqiao community,temporary population,and the surrounding rural and urban people interaction state,from Xiao as the representative of the urban village aborigines.that is,the life logic and cultural adjustment of the landless peasants in the process of urbanization.The conclusion part summarizes the social changes in Baliqiao Village and the status quo of the identity of the indigenous people represented by Xiao.It is pointed out that their inner group identity based on their hometown Erqilou people and Baliqiao village people is gradually disappearing,and the community identity with the residents of Baliqiao,the temporary residents and surrounding urban residents and rural people has not been established.In other words,when the original relationship network is increasingly compressed and the new relationship network has not yet been established,the group's sense of belonging is low,and it gradually tends to be individualized and atomized.The identity for citizens also because of age,occupation,economic income and other differences show different states.
